Understanding Environmental Triggers
Comprehending Environmental Triggers is essential for managing completely dry eyes effectively. Numerous factors in your environment can worsen completely dry eye signs and symptoms, making it vital to identify and address these triggers.
Usual ecological offenders include completely dry air, wind, smoke, and cooling. Dry air, specifically widespread in heated or cool spaces, can remove dampness from your eyes, leading to irritability and discomfort. Wind can increase tear dissipation, getting worse dry skin. Smoke, whether from cigarettes or fireplaces, can aggravate your eyes and aggravate dry eye signs and symptoms. In addition, air conditioning can reduce humidity levels, drying the air and your eyes while doing so.

Implementing Eye-Healthy Habits
To maintain ideal eye health and protect against dry eye signs, incorporating eye-healthy behaviors right into your daily routine is vital. Start by guaranteeing you stay hydrated throughout the day. Proper hydration assists maintain the moisture levels in your eyes, reducing the danger of dry skin. In addition, keep in mind to blink regularly, particularly when using digital tools, to maintain your eyes lubed.
An additional essential practice is to adhere to the 20-20-20 regulation: every 20 minutes, look at something 20 feet away for a minimum of 20 seconds. This helps in reducing eye stress and prevents dry skin caused by prolonged screen time.
Additionally, consist of omega-3 fats in your diet regimen through foods like fish, flaxseeds, or walnuts. These healthy fats can sustain tear production and enhance general eye health and wellness.
Finally, secure your eyes from hazardous UV rays by using sunglasses when outdoors. UV direct exposure can add to dry eyes and various other eye problems.
